Red Wing Brings Mario's Shoes to Life

Celebrating the release of ‘The Super Mario Bros. Movie.’

Not long after we caught wind of MSCHF‘s Astro Boy boots, we now get a look at another pair of footwear that’s made it from the world of cartoon make-believe, to reality. Celebrating the premiere of The Super Mario Bros. Movie and Mario’s first leap to the big screen, Nintendo and Illumination work with heritage footwear company Red Wing Shoes to “translate every on-screen pixel into a real-life stitch,” producing a prototype pair of Mario’s iconic shoes.

“At Red Wing Shoe Company we’ve been supplying long-lasting, durable, and comfortable footwear that protects trades workers on the job site for 118 years. We were excited to deliver that same ambition and energy to Mario’s Boots as one of the most famous plumbers in the world!” said Dave Schneider, CMO of Red Wing Shoes.

The 3-eye prototype pairs are made of durable, natural leather with slip-resistant treads designed for a super plumber. Extra touches include The Super Mario Bros. Movie fabric tabs and heel tabs made of mushroom-based mycelium, providing a “welcome power-up to help Mario take on Bowser and his army.”

The Red Wing Mario Boots will arrive at Nintendo New York at Rockefeller Center via a Super Mario Bros Plumber Van on March 10 and will be displayed there throughout April. Meanwhile, The Super Mario Bros. Movie is set to hit theaters on April 5, 2023.
